Water image questions:
Water Images in non-verbal reasoning is the same as the Mirror Images method. basically, the Water image is just a reflection where the top and bottom parts of the images change where the left and right side of the image remains the same. In the Mirror image left side and right side changed vice-versa where the top and bottom remain the same. See the below example to understand in brief.
What will be the water image of the given question figure?
The water image is the inverted image obtained by turning the object upside down. The top and bottom part of the image will be changed, while left and right-hand side of the image remains the same.
